Is There a Snapdragon 6 Gen 2?

Contrary to what many might expect, Qualcomm did not release a processor named “Snapdragon 6 Gen 2.” Instead:

Qualcomm skipped “6 Gen 2” entirely and launched Snapdragon 6 Gen 3 as the successor to Snapdragon 6 Gen There is a chipset called Snapdragon 6s Gen 2, which is sometimes mistaken online as “6 Gen 2.” Key takeaway: If your readers search for “Snapdragon 6 Gen 2,” they are likely referring to Snapdragon 6s Gen 2, not an official 6 Gen 2 product from Qualcomm.

Understanding Snapdragon 6s Gen 2

Although not branded as Snapdragon 6 Gen 2, Snapdragon 6s Gen 2 is Qualcomm’s real mid-range chipset that carries the Gen 2 designation in its name. It’s designed for affordable to mid-tier smartphones providing balanced performance and modern connectivity.

Core Features

According to official specifications, the Snapdragon 6s Gen 2 features:

6 nm process technology for power efficiency

Kryo CPU with octa-core configuration

Adreno 610 GPU for graphics and casual gaming

Support for cameras up to 108 MP single sensor

Integrated 5G modem, Wi-Fi, and Bluetooth

These specs make it ideal for everyday smartphone tasks like browsing, social media, streaming, and light mobile gaming at an affordable price point.

Graphics: The Adreno 610 GPU supports smooth visuals for casual games and media.

Camera Support: With support for up to 108 MP cameras, modern smartphones can deliver impressive photos at this price point.

Connectivity: Built-in 5G and modern wireless standards enable fast downloads and stable connections.
